Transaction 3889e183a2f2c07e8dfa7812304ba5284bb5e2491c583f57bf87efc8ccf5e833

1 Input
2 Outputs
  • 3889e183a2f2c07e8dfa7812304ba5284bb5e2491c583f57bf87efc8ccf5e833:0
  • value  34668539505
    address  13ijSeHndSk5AqbwoQ7hLnVifuESARfxy8
  • 3889e183a2f2c07e8dfa7812304ba5284bb5e2491c583f57bf87efc8ccf5e833:1
  • value  10000000
    address  3DQWX7trHqCDV8NHH48GN2R5iB3HHWKTKr